Position Title: Asst Merchant

External Description:

This position is responsible for actively assisting the Merchant with the strategy, development, and selection of merchandise while supporting the department through the entire product lifecycle.  This position is responsible for departmental reporting, conducts in-depth analysis, both financial and trend, works collaboratively with cross functional partners, handles purchase order entering and reconciliation, and expertly manages all departmental samples for various meetings and reviews.

Principal Accountabilities:

 Omni Channel:

  • Prepare weekly/monthly/quarterly reporting and assist Merchant in analyzing performance; initiate and perform additional ad hoc analytical assignments as requested
  • Enter seasonal purchase orders by style, color, and size
  • Monitor and track purchase orders and inventory through receipt reconciliation process
  • Order, track, and organize samples for every season; ensure all photo samples are accurate and follow proper protocol for incorrect samples
  • Present sample hand off and prepare appropriate documentation for corporate visual teams for catalog layouts, web photo shoots, and store floor sets.
  • Develop strong, collaborative, partnerships with cross functional teams across channels and other business areas
  • Assist the Merchant in the selection of merchandise and assortment planning
  • Assist and support Merchant in preparation for merchandise investment reviews

 Direct:

  • Provide data for copy cards for all items in catalog
  • Review shot sheets for catalog, ensure all product is being shot and has appropriate selling space
  • Prepare for and attend catalog layout reviews and web thumbnail reviews, ensure accuracy and placement
  • Review and correct all catalog and web content for department as released, work with teams to ensure accurate product representation
  • Maintain knowledge of catalog and web industry trends, shop competition and visit Talbots stores frequently

 Store:

  • Prepare for and attend store floor set layout reviews, ensure accuracy and placement
  • Work with inventory management team to align on assortment plans and store strategies
  • Maintain knowledge of retail industry trends, shop competition and visit Talbots stores frequently
